Europe stands at a critical juncture, facing unprecedented challenges to its security and autonomy. Jeremy Shapiro, from the European Union Institute for Security Studies (EUISS), delivers a stark warning: the continent's current trajectory places it in a precarious position. He emphasizes that Europeans are not fully grasping the gravity of the moment, a moment that demands decisive action to safeguard their collective future.

Shapiro invokes the powerful adage, "You're either at the table or on the menu." This pithy statement encapsulates the core of his message: inaction will inevitably lead to marginalization. If Europe fails to assert itself and speak with a unified voice, it risks becoming a passive recipient of decisions made by others, rather than an active shaper of its own destiny. The implications for European security, economic stability, and global influence are profound.

Europeans do not sufficiently realize how difficult and dangerous the moment is for the entire European project, for their own security and autonomy.

The underlying theme is the absolute necessity of European unity. Shapiro's perspective, as presented in this analysis, suggests that the continent's strength lies in its ability to act as a cohesive bloc. Individual national interests, while important, must be balanced against the overarching need for a strong, united Europe capable of navigating a complex and often hostile international landscape. Without this unity, Europe's capacity to influence global affairs and protect its own interests will be severely diminished.
